In pylorus preserving Pancreatoduodenectomy following is not resected -
High-Yield Explanation
Ans. is 'a' i.e., Pyloric antrum o The standard resection for a tumour of the pancreatic head or the ampulla is a pylorus-preserving pancreatoduodenectomy (PPPD).o This involves removal of the duodenum and the pacreatic head, including the distal part of the bile duct.
